We validated that commit 38816336a5 ("node_device_conf: Don't leak @physical_function in virNodeDeviceGetPCISRIOVCaps") [0] indeed fixes the leak investigated. Although there are more definitely-lost memory reports from Valgrind, they are ultimately glibc-related and given the report was in Trusty and they are not considerable leaks (at most, 8K/24H) our focus will be to fix the PCI-related leak in all libvirt releases.
SRU template and debdiffs will get added here soon.
Cheers,
We validated that commit 38816336a5 ("node_device_conf: Don't leak @physical_function in virNodeDeviceGe tPCISRIOVCaps" ) [0] indeed fixes the leak investigated. Although there are more definitely-lost memory reports from Valgrind, they are ultimately glibc-related and given the report was in Trusty and they are not considerable leaks (at most, 8K/24H) our focus will be to fix the PCI-related leak in all libvirt releases.
SRU template and debdiffs will get added here soon.
Cheers,
Guilherme
[0] libvirt. org/git/ ?p=libvirt. git;a=commit; h=38816336a5